Philadelphia Phillies @ New York Giants

1956-04-29 Β· Day game Β· Polo Grounds V Β· 10 innings Β· 2:53

Philadelphia Phillies defeated New York Giants 5–4. Philadelphia Phillies put up 2 in the 4th. Jack Meyer earned the win. Andy Seminick went 2-for-4 with 1 HR and 2 RBI.
